What is Diesel Filtering and How Does a Fuel Water Separator Work?

Diesel filtering is the process of removing contaminants, particularly water, from diesel fuel before it reaches your engine. The fuel water separator performs this task by trapping water droplets and letting clean fuel pass through to the engine. Diesel filtering prevents contaminants from reaching vital engine components, reducing the risk of corrosion, clogging, and wear.

How Water Contaminates Diesel Fuel

Water can enter diesel fuel through condensation in storage tanks, during transport, or from improper fuel storage. Once water is in the fuel, it can cause multiple problems, including bacterial growth, corrosion, and reduced fuel lubricity, which results in increased wear on engine components. This makes diesel filtering vital for ensuring smooth engine performance.

Fuel Water Separator vs Regular Fuel Filter: What’s the Difference?

While standard fuel filters remove debris and particles, a dedicated fuel/water separator specifically targets water removal from diesel fuel through advanced diesel filtering methods. Regular filters cannot effectively separate water droplets, which pass through and reach your engine. A proper water removal system uses specialized filter media and collection chambers designed specifically for water separation, providing superior protection against the unique challenges of water contamination in diesel fuel systems.

Frequently Asked Questions:

What happens if water enters my diesel engine without a fuel water separator?

Water ingress into your diesel engine, if left unfiltered, can cause severe damage. Without proper diesel filtering, water is incompressible and when it enters the fuel system, it can result in hydrolock—a situation where the engine cannot complete its cycle. Moreover, inadequate diesel filtering allows water to corrode fuel injectors, pumps, and other vital parts with rust, which will eventually lead to their failure. Water in fuel also reduces its lubrication properties, causing friction and wearing out engine parts. In the long run, such conditions may result in costly repairs or even complete engine failure.

How often should a fuel water separator for a diesel engine be replaced?

Replacement of your diesel fuel filter depends on operating environment, fuel quality, and engine usage frequency. Most vehicles require filter changes every 10,000 to 15,000 miles or annually, whichever comes first. Replacement costs typically range from $30-$100 for most diesel vehicles, making it a cost-effective maintenance investment.

However, in harsh environments where fuel contamination occurs more frequently, or with engines running for extended periods, replacement should be more frequent. Regular checks for water accumulation and debris help determine optimal replacement timing.

Can a fuel water separator take out all the water from diesel fuel?

Fuel water separators work extremely effectively, and in most incidences, 100% of the water is removed from the diesel fuel. The separator is designed to catch most of the water and remove it, with larger droplets causing the most damage. In some instances, however, tiny pieces of water called emulsified water remain inside the fuel. That depends on the application—that is, whether it is critical or if there is a high level of risk concerning water contamination; such filters may be assisted with extra filtration systems or additives for fuel which help in dispersing emulsified water.

Are there different types of fuel water separators, and which one will be best for my engine?

Yes, different types do exist to suit particular applications for both engine and fuel system requirements. The most common types of separators include spin-on, which is easy to replace, and cartridge-style for higher capacity water and debris removal. Advanced separators also may include heating elements that will prevent fuel gelling in cold environments or even sensors that will alert you when the water accumulation reaches a specified level. Of course, the best type for your engine depends on specific needs like the size of the engine, conditions of operation, and the possibility of water contamination.
